How do I make my lyrics more relatable?
To make your lyrics more relatable, start by drawing from your own experiences. Write about moments that have deeply affected you, and use those as the foundation for your song. Relatability comes from authenticity, so be honest and vulnerable in your writing.
What are some common pitfalls to avoid when writing obsession lyrics?
One common pitfall is trying to be too generic. While you want your lyrics to be relatable, they should also be specific and unique. Avoid clichés and overused phrases, as these can make your lyrics feel less genuine and less memorable.
How can I ensure my lyrics are emotionally impactful?
To ensure your lyrics are emotionally impactful, focus on evoking specific emotions through vivid imagery and storytelling. Use metaphors and similes to paint a picture in the listener’s mind, making the lyrics more vivid and engaging.
